EFCC, ICPC Recovered N277bn, $967.5bn in Cash and Assets in 2024 – FG

The Federal Government has disclosed that the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C) and the Independent Corrupt Practices and Other Related Offences Commission (ICPC) recovered a total of N277 billion and $967.5 billion in cash and assets in 2024.
Attorney-General of the Federation and Minister of Justice, Prince Lateef Fagbemi, SAN, made the revelation on Tuesday during the Asset Recovery Summit organized by the Ministry of Justice in Abuja. The summit also featured the launch of the National Central Database of Forfeited Assets.
Fagbemi stated that the EFCC accounted for a significant portion of the recoveries, reclaiming over N248 billion, $105 million, and 753 duplexes. The ICPC, he added, recovered N29.685 billion in cash and assets valued at $966,900.
He emphasized that the National Drug Law Enforcement Agency (NDLEA) has also intensified efforts in confiscating assets linked to drug-related crimes to prevent illicit proceeds from funding further criminal activities.
“Asset recovery is a cornerstone in our ongoing battle against corruption, economic crimes, and illicit financial flows. It serves as both a deterrent and a tool to strip criminals of the benefits of their illegal activities,” the AGF said.
He stressed that the Federal Government remains committed to transparency, accountability, and the rule of law, noting that efficient asset recovery and management are vital for restoring public trust and achieving sustainable economic development.
Fagbemi also highlighted successful repatriation of looted funds from foreign jurisdictions, reinforcing Nigeria’s drive toward financial accountability.
President Bola Tinubu, represented at the event by Nadungu Gagare, Permanent Secretary for Policies and Economic Affairs at the Office of the Secretary to the Government of the Federation, underscored the importance of deploying digital technologies to streamline asset tracking and recovery processes.
